Max count group by mysql download

Group by in sql with example count, avg, max, min,sum. Sql having command used with group by command please read basic of group by command part i we can use sql having command to add condition to the query. To appreciate the concept of distinct, lets execute a simple query. If you want to count the number of groups, you can put the group by query into a subquery and apply the count function on the main query as shown in the following tutorial exercise. Group by, count, min, max, sum con sql server youtube. The group by clause operates on both the category id and year released to identify unique rows in our above example if the category id is the same but the year released is different, then a row is treated as a unique one. Sql max count sql max count is used to return the maximum records value of the specified column in a table. Mysql count function with group by on multiple columns. In other words, it reduces the number of rows in the result set. I need to count taggers efforts, by count how many tags added by each tagger, with maximum tag for each article 5 tags. From employees group by department having max salary the syntax can also be written in a simplified version, as mentioned below. Mysql extends the use of group by so that the select list can refer to nonaggregated columns not named in the group by clause.

From employees group by department having maxsalary the syntax can also be written in a simplified version, as mentioned below. Alternative storage engines lists some of the most used storage engines where you wont see a number of rows limit, but a storage limit. The value can be set higher, although the effective maximum length of the return value is. In this part, you will see the usage of sql count along with the sql max. Do a subselect which returns the max micropost count and add this into the wherehaving if you are doing a group by jsonstatham sep 30 at 7. Select countname from emp1 group by name order by countname desc limit 1 both queries return the same result, but their implementations are different.

The tutorial illiustrate an example from sql max count. Oct 26, 2006 finding the highest count in a group by query i want to get the maximum of totalcontracts from the retrieved data using a select statement. Tutorial examples of common queries maximum of column per group. Select maxtotal from select count as total from emp1 group by name as results. Finding the highest count in a group by query i want to get the maximum of totalcontracts from the retrieved data using a select statement. You often use the group by in conjunction with an aggregate function such as min, max, avg, sum, or count to calculate a measure that provides the information for. Sql having clause functions count, max, min, avg, sum. No two dbmses are alike in their implementation of the sql standard. If ndbs 384eb means exabytes wont cover your need mysql is not for you, but i doubt that. Mysql get max value with count for every row in group by. Select max total from select count as total from emp1 group by name as results. The group by clause groups a set of rows into a set of summary rows by values of columns or expressions. The following mysql statement returns number of publishers in each city for a country.

Now how do we limit these results for each year to the highest occupation count. The group by clause is an optional clause of the select statement that combines rows into groups based on matching values in specified columns. Max, min and count with group by heidi weber nov 18, 20 9. If the category id and the year released is the same for more than one row, then its considered a duplicate and only one row is shown.

Wed expect to use max on countoccupation and add the year to the group. Sql having with group by in a query for mysql tables. You often use the group by clause with aggregate functions such as sum, avg, max, min, and count. You often use the group by clause with aggregate functions such as sum, avg, max, min. To get the maximum number of agents as column alias mycount from the orders table with the following condition 1. Mysql max function retrieves the maximum value from an expression which has undergone a grouping operation by group by clause and filtered using having clause followed by some condition. The max function returns the maximum value in a set of values. Select count name from emp1 group by name order by count name desc limit 1 both queries return the same result, but their implementations are different. After you have mastered the basics of mysql, its time to take the next step and take on aggregate functions. The rules of syntax state that the expressions which are being used in the group by clause should be either containing an aggregate function.

If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an email. Countdistinct, return the count of a number of different values. Mysql cluster is a realtime open source transactional database designed for fast, alwayson access to data under high throughput conditions. In addition to project founder dries and vanessa buytaerts generous matching gift, a coalition of drupal businesses will match your contribution as well.

A numeric value can be a field or a formula technical details. Mysql max function is used to find out the record with maximum value among a record set. Sql max count is used to return the maximum records value of the specified column in a table. Mysql tutorial counting groups returned from group by.

Mysql count function with group by on multiple columns the following mysql statement returns number of publishers in each city for a country. Select article, maxprice as price from shop group by article order by. Oracle mysql cloud service is built on mysql enterprise edition and powered by oracle cloud, providing an enterprisegrade mysql database service. If you use the count function on groups returned with the group by clause, it will count the number of rows within each group, not the number of groups.

What is the maximum number of rows in a mysql table. From smpsmp group by sbjnbr, pt,actevent, visit,cpevent. Mar 22, 2020 group by in sql with example count, avg, max, min,sum aggregating data using group functions in sql 2020 subscribe here for more video tutorials s. Learn using mysql aggregate functions and its applications steps aggregate functions namely. The group by clause returns one row for each group. Group by in sql with example count, avg, max, min,sum aggregating data using group functions in sql 2020 subscribe here for more video tutorials s. The advantage of using having command is it can be used in aggregate functions like count, max etc. Use whichever is the fastest for you or whichever you prefer. This is an alternative formulation of traviss answer which avoids the need to sort the count in both directions with s as select mygroup, countmygroup as count, maxcountmygroup over as maxmygroup, mincountmygroup over as minmygroup from mytable group by mygroup select agg, mygroup, v. Nov 26, 2015 tsql, ejercicios libres con sum, group by, order by e inner join usando 2 o mas tablas video 15 duration. Mysql max function with group by retrieves maximum value of an expression which has undergone a grouping operation usually based upon one column or a list of commaseparated columns.

1017 547 1470 769 329 1383 775 475 815 220 773 1130 1052 242 998 159 289 1142 1111 853 1050 747 703 969 1496 656 1450 1438 1512 863 17 1160 1444 1092 1198 834 243 10 1460 1027 169 138 662 1274 60 432 926